Tasting Notes

Pappy's recipe, half the price, twice the find.

Nose
Soft caramel, vanilla bean, light butterscotch. The wheat shows immediately — no rye spice.
Palate
Mellow and rich. Brown sugar, baked apple, and a creamy mid-palate that drinks well above its proof.
Finish
Medium-length, sweet, with a soft toasted-oak finish. Easy from the first pour to the third.

About the Producer

W.L. Weller · Buffalo Trace, Frankfort KY

Weller is the original wheated bourbon — Pappy Van Winkle's recipe, made by the same distillery, aged in the same warehouses. The wheat replaces rye in the mash bill, softening the spice and pulling caramel and butter forward. Allocated nationally; we hold a working share of every release.

What makes Weller Special Reserve different from other bourbons?

Weller Special Reserve is a wheated bourbon, meaning the secondary grain in the mashbill is wheat instead of the more common rye. The result is a noticeably softer, sweeter, more honey-and-vanilla-driven palate than rye-recipe bourbons like Buffalo Trace or Eagle Rare. It's produced at the Buffalo Trace distillery in Frankfort, Kentucky, on the same wheated mashbill that's used for the Pappy Van Winkle lineup — making Weller Special Reserve the most accessible introduction available to the wheated bourbon family. What does Weller Special Reserve taste like?

The nose leans into honey, light caramel, vanilla bean, and a touch of orange peel. The palate is soft and rounded — the wheat grain produces a noticeably less spicy, more dessert-leaning mouthfeel than rye-bourbons. You'll taste honey-graham, butterscotch, dried fruit, and a gentle baking-spice finish. At 90 proof, it drinks easily neat or over a single large rock, and it makes one of the more approachable wheated Old Fashioneds on the shelf.

How is Weller Special Reserve related to Pappy Van Winkle?

Weller Special Reserve and the Pappy Van Winkle lineup are both produced at Buffalo Trace from the same wheated bourbon mashbill recipe (corn-wheat-malted barley). The Pappy expressions are older and bottled less frequently, but the foundational flavor DNA — honey, vanilla, soft mouthfeel — is shared across the entire wheated family. What cocktails work best with Weller Special Reserve?

Weller Special Reserve excels in cocktails that benefit from a softer, sweeter base. The classic application is an Old Fashioned — the wheated profile means you'll need less sugar than with a rye-bourbon, so dial the simple syrup back to a half-bar-spoon. It also makes a stellar Whiskey Sour, a smooth Boulevardier, and a Manhattan with a gentler character than the rye-version. What is W.L. Weller Special Reserve?

W.L. Weller Special Reserve is the entry-tier wheated bourbon from Buffalo Trace Distillery — meaning it shares the exact same mash bill (wheat replaces rye as the small grain) as the famously rare Pappy Van Winkle family. Bottled at 90 proof, no formal age statement (typically aged 6–8 years). The bottle is often called the "Pappy gateway" because it's the most affordable and accessible expression of the wheated Buffalo Trace mash bill — same recipe, younger age. For most bourbon drinkers, Weller Special Reserve is the closest legal-shelf approximation of what a Pappy bottle tastes like at a fraction of the secondary-market price.

What does Weller Special Reserve taste like?

Wheated bourbon profile in its cleanest form: rounded vanilla, soft honey, butterscotch, light baking spice, gentle oak, and a clean finish that leaves the palate ready for the next sip. The wheated mash bill gives Weller a noticeably smoother mouthfeel than rye-mash bourbons at the same price tier. The 90 proof keeps it approachable for sipping neat, and the sweetness profile makes it a beautiful Old Fashioned base.

Is Weller Special Reserve the same as Pappy Van Winkle?

Same distillery, same mash bill, same fermentation, same distillation. The differences are age and barrel selection. Pappy Van Winkle is the same wheated bourbon aged significantly longer (15, 20, and 23 years) and barrel-selected for the Pappy bottlings. Weller Special Reserve is the same recipe at younger ages without the extended barrel time. For people who can't find or won't pay secondary-market Pappy prices, the Weller line provides the same DNA: Weller Special Reserve at 90 proof, Weller Antique 107 at higher proof, Weller 12 Year at older age, and Weller Full Proof at barrel strength.

How does Weller Special Reserve compare to Maker's Mark?

Both are wheated bourbons from major Kentucky distilleries, but they're distinct: Maker's Mark (also 90 proof) leans toward a soft, gentle, lightly sweet profile — easy to drink, beginner-friendly, deeply approachable. Weller Special Reserve leans toward a richer, more developed wheated profile with deeper vanilla and a longer caramel finish — slightly more "serious" bourbon, even at the same proof. For a Maker's drinker who's ready to step up into the broader wheated category, Weller Special Reserve is the obvious progression. What cocktails work best with Weller Special Reserve?

Weller is one of the most rewarded bourbons in the world for Old Fashioneds and Manhattans — the wheated softness lets the supporting ingredients (orange peel, vermouth, bitters) come through clearly without competing rye spice. Particularly excellent in a Boulevardier (Weller + Campari + sweet vermouth, stirred over ice). Also makes a beautiful Mint Julep for Kentucky Derby weekend — see our Mint Julep guide for the technique. We don't recommend "wasting" Weller in heavily sweetened or strongly flavored cocktails — its character deserves better.
